Stefania Craxi

Stefania Gabriella Anastasia Craxi (born October 25, 1960 in Milan) is an Italian politician, who is a member of the Forza Italia party (PdL). She became Secretary of State for Foreign Affairs in the cabinet of Silvio Berlusconi on May 12, 2008. [http://www.governo.it/Governo/Biografie/sottosegretari/Craxi_stefania.html]

Career

Stefania Craxi was a television producer until 2000.

After the death of her father Bettino Craxi (Hammamet, January 19 2000) she created the Bettino Craxi Foundation, of which she is currently honorary President.

She is also Chairman of the Young Italy political movement.

She was elected to the Chamber of Deputies on the Forza Italia ticket in the last legislature, and is a member of the national political secretariat of the same party.

She was elected to the Chamber of Deputies on April 13/14, 2008 on The People of Freedom Coalition ticket in the Lombardy 1 (Milan) constituency.

Before “"Lo sbarco. Genesi di una passione politica"” (The Landing. Birth of a Political Passion), published by Koinè Publishing House, she published “"Nella buona e nella cattiva sorte"” (Fates Good and Bad), a book dedicated to the women affected by the “"Tangentopoli"” bribes scandal.

She was appointed Secretary of State for Foreign Affairs by Prime Minister Silvio Berlusconi on May 12, 2008.

Duties

Within the scope of the political directives issued by the Minister, will assist the Minister in matters concerning:

a) relations with the parliament and the other ministries on the matters listed below and others in compliance with the Minister’s instructions;

b) bilateral relations with the countries of the Middle East and Northern Africa, with the scope of intensifying relations and Italian involvement in the efforts of the various regional and sub-regional intergovernmental organisations, with the exception of themes associated with the peace process;

c) matters associated with Euro-Mediterranean relations;

d) bilateral relations with the countries of Asia, Oceania and the Pacific, with the scope of intensifying relations and Italian involvement in the efforts of the various regional and sub-regional intergovernmental organisations
